libcaffeine

This is a library for setting up broadcasts and streaming on Caffeine.tv.

Using the library

Minimal Example:

// Callbacks
void started(void *myContext) {
    // Start capturing audio & video
}

void failed(void *myContext, caff_Result result) {
    // Handle error
    // Stop capturing if necessary
}


// Once on startup
caff_initialize("example", "1.0", caff_SeverityDebug, NULL);


// Starting a broadcast
caff_InstanceHandle instance = caff_createInstance();
caff_Result result = caff_signIn(instance, "Myuser", "|\\/|Yp455WYrd", NULL);
if (result != caff_ResultSuccess) return -1;
result = caff_startBroadcast(instance, &myContext, "My title!", caff_RatingNone, NULL, started, failed);


// On your video/audio capture thread(s)
caff_sendVideo(
    instance, caff_VideoFormatNv12, pixels, pixelBytes, width, height, caff_TimestampGenerate);
caff_sendAudio(instance, samples, 2);


// When it's over:
caff_endBroadcast(instance);
caff_freeInstance(&instance);

Build instructions

Windows

Prereqs:

  • Visual Studio 2019 with "Desktop development with C++" selected and "C++ Clang tools for Windows" installed.

Steps:

  • Download the latest version of webrtc-prebuilt-windows.7z from https://github.com/caffeinetv/webrtc/releases
  • Extract the file somewhere convenient
  • Set WEBRTC_ROOT_DIR environment variable to the directory you extracted the files to
  • Download obsdeps "https://obsproject.com/downloads/dependencies2019.zip" . Extract file
  • Set DepsPath environment variable to directory you extracted files to. This is needed to get curl
  • In the libcaffeine root directory:
    • mkdir build64
    • cmake -H. -Bbuild64 -G "Visual Studio 16 2019" -A "x64" -T "ClangCL" -D BUILD_TESTS=OFF -DWEBRTC_ROOT_DIR="%WEBRTC_ROOT_DIR%" -DDepsPath="%DepsPath%\win64\include" -DCMAKE_INSTALL_PREFIX=dist -DCMAKE_C_COMPILER="%VSINSTALLATION%/VC/Tools/Llvm/bin/clang.exe" -DCMAKE_CXX_COMPILER="%VSINSTALLATION%/VC/Tools/Llvm/bin/clang++.exe"
    • start libcaffeine.sln
  • Build the solution in Visual Studio

Mac

Prereqs:

  • Xcode
  • CMAKE

Steps:

  • Download the latest version of webrtc-prebuilt-macos.7z from https://github.com/caffeinetv/webrtc/releases
  • Extract the archive somewhere convenient
  • Set WEBRTC_ROOT_DIR environment variable to the directory you extracted the files to
  • In the libcaffeine root directory:
    • mkdir build
    • cd build
    • cmake .. -G Xcode
    • Build the project in Xcode

Note: if the cmake command above fails, it may be due to the XCode commandline tools being selected. To resolve this, reset your XCode selection and retry: sudo xcode-select -r

Packaging Instructions

Prerequisites

To run the build

Windows

  • Download 7z
  • Add 7z.exe to system Path env variable.
  • Add msbuild binary to system PATH env var
  • Add cmake binary to system PATH env var.
  • Add LLVM bin to system PATH env var.

Mac

  • Install using homebrew
    brew install p7zip 
    

Automated steps:

Change directory to be the libcaffeine directory.

Windows:

  • Run the automated script in command prompt
    build.bat [OPTION] 
    

Mac

  • Run the automated script in Terminal
    sh build.sh [OPTION] 
    

Supported options

Options         | Usage
-------------   | -------------
-check          | To check project prerequisites
-build          | Builds the project
-package        | Packages libcaffein with 7z
-buildAndPackage| Builds and packages libcaffeine.

The packaged output will be in build directory in Mac and dist directory in Windows.

Manual steps:

Windows:

  • Build libcaffeine for both 32- and 64-bit windows
  • Create a folder named libcaffeine-vX.Y-windows
  • Inside that create these folders:
    • bin32
    • bin64
    • include
    • lib32
    • lib64
  • Copy caffeine.h into include
  • Copy the .dll and .pdb files into the binXX folders
  • Copy the .lib files into the libXX folders
  • From CMakeFiles/Export/libXX/cmake folder copy libcaffeineTarget.cmake, libcaffeineTarget-debug.cmake , libcaffeineTarget-debug.cmake into libXX/cmake
  • Copy libcaffeineConfig.cmake into libXX/cmake
  • Copy libcaffeineConfigVersion.cmake into libXX/cmake
  • 7z a libcaffeine-vX.Y-windows libcaffeine-vX.Y-windows.7z

Mac:

  • Build for macOS
  • Create a folder named libcaffeine-vX.Y-macos
  • Inside that create these folders:
    • binXX
    • include
    • libXX
  • Copy caffeine.h into include
  • Copy libcaffeine.dylib into binXX
  • Copy libcaffeined.a (static lib) and libcaffeined.dylib into libXX
  • Copy libcaffeine.a (static lib) and libcaffeine.dylib into libXX
  • From CMakeFiles/Export/libXX/cmake folder copy libcaffeineTarget.cmake, libcaffeineTarget-debug.cmake , libcaffeineTarget-relwithdebinfo.cmake into libXX/cmake
  • Copy libcaffeineConfig.cmake into libXX/cmake
  • Copy libcaffeineConfigVersion.cmake into libXX/cmake
  • 7z a libcaffeine-vX.Y-macos.7z libcaffeine-vX.Y-macos
